12 Legit Remote Jobs You Can Start in 2026

Remote work is no longer limited to software engineers.

Companies now hire people across different fields, from customer support to design, writing, marketing and finance.

The challenge isn't finding remote jobs.

It's finding legitimate ones.

This guide covers remote jobs that are actively hiring in 2026 and highlights the ones that are generally accessible to applicants in Nigeria.

1. Software Developer 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$25–$120/hour

What you do

  • Build websites
  • Create mobile apps
  • Develop APIs
  • Fix bugs
  • Maintain existing software

Skills needed

  • JavaScript
  • React
  • React Native
  • Node.js
  • Python
  • Java
  • Git

Good if you enjoy solving problems and building products.


2. Customer Support Specialist 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$800–$3,500/month

What you do

  • Reply to customers
  • Handle live chat
  • Answer emails
  • Resolve account issues

Skills needed

  • Good English
  • Patience
  • Communication
  • Basic computer skills

Many international startups hire remotely for this role.


3. Virtual Assistant 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$700–$3,000/month

Tasks include

  • Scheduling meetings
  • Managing emails
  • Research
  • Data entry
  • Calendar management

Skills needed

  • Organization
  • Microsoft Office
  • Google Workspace

A common entry point into remote work.


4. UI/UX Designer 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$30–$100/hour

Responsibilities

  • Design mobile apps
  • Design websites
  • Build wireframes
  • Create prototypes

Skills

  • Figma
  • Adobe XD
  • User research

Strong portfolios often matter more than degrees.


5. Content Writer 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$0.05–$0.30 per word
  • Or $1,000–$5,000/month

You may write

  • Blog posts
  • Landing pages
  • Product descriptions
  • Documentation

Good writing and research are far more important than perfect grammar.


6. Video Editor 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$25–$80/hour

Typical work

  • YouTube videos
  • Podcasts
  • Short-form videos
  • Ads

Popular software

  • Premiere Pro
  • DaVinci Resolve
  • CapCut

Demand keeps growing as businesses invest more in video.


7. Digital Marketing Specialist 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$1,500–$6,000/month

Responsibilities

  • SEO
  • Email marketing
  • Social media
  • Paid ads

Useful skills

  • Google Analytics
  • Meta Ads
  • Google Ads

8. Data Analyst 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$2,000–$7,000/month

Daily work

  • Build dashboards
  • Analyze reports
  • Find business insights

Skills

  • Excel
  • SQL
  • Power BI
  • Python

Companies increasingly hire analysts remotely.


9. Technical Support Engineer 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$2,000–$6,000/month

Tasks

  • Help customers fix software issues
  • Troubleshoot servers
  • Investigate bugs
  • Write technical documentation

Great for people with an IT support background.


10. AI Prompt Writer

Average pay

  • Varies widely

Responsibilities

  • Test AI tools
  • Improve prompts
  • Review outputs

Keep in mind

Many companies are reducing dedicated prompt-writing roles as AI models improve.

Treat this as a bonus skill rather than a long-term career.


11. Bookkeeper

Average pay

  • $1,500–$4,500/month

Tasks

  • Record transactions
  • Reconcile accounts
  • Prepare reports

Skills

  • QuickBooks
  • Xero
  • Excel

Best suited for people with finance or accounting experience.


12. Project Manager 🇳🇬

Average pay

  • $3,000–$10,000/month

Responsibilities

  • Coordinate teams
  • Track deadlines
  • Run meetings
  • Manage project delivery

Useful tools

  • Jira
  • ClickUp
  • Asana
  • Trello

Communication is often more important than technical knowledge.

Your chances improve if you:

  • Have a strong portfolio
  • Speak and write English well
  • Can work across different time zones
  • Have reliable internet and power backup

Where to find legitimate remote jobs

Avoid random social media posts promising easy money.

Instead, use trusted platforms:

  • LinkedIn Jobs
  • Wellfound
  • Remote OK
  • We Work Remotely
  • FlexJobs
  • Toptal (experienced professionals)
  • Contra
  • Upwork
  • Fiverr
  • Y Combinator Jobs

Red flags to avoid ⚠️

Walk away if a company:

  • Asks you to pay before hiring
  • Promises guaranteed income
  • Requests your banking password or OTP
  • Refuses to conduct an interview
  • Offers unrealistic salaries for simple work
  • Tells you to pay to their vendor for your work setup! ⚠️

Legitimate employers pay you.

You don't pay them.
